The Kutztown (PA) German Festival annually (June -July) celebrates Pennsylvania Dutch culture. New this year will be a display and searching help from the Berks County Genealogy Society for ancestors from this part of Pennsylvania. Extensive records are also available at several area libraries. The Festival is very reunion friendly including special prices for groups of 25 or more. Fond du Lac, Wisconsin, Convention and Visitors Bureau is promoting Picnic in Our Parks in conjunction with the state’s Sesquicentennial from May 22 to Jun 21, 1998. During that time visitors who stay at area hotels will receive picnic baskets filled with edible and non-edible Fond du Lac products. Visitors will be encouraged to explore the area with unique Talking Country Roads cassettes, four pleasurable half-day tours, which you can listen to in the privacy of your own vehicle. You can turn off the tapes and take a hike, picnic, or visit a Clydesdale ranch or cheese and sausage shop (yum). For more information call 800-937-9123.
